Transaction 850005f79a89de7c41f22fd2e8f9a8d64d2ceb3643a6faa83ea1332f1836c2a2
1 Input
1 Output
-
850005f79a89de7c41f22fd2e8f9a8d64d2ceb3643a6faa83ea1332f1836c2a2:0
- value
- 583039
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c02a35c792338ece80476d6041920c84cd8817f3 OP_EQUAL
- address
- 3KD6EBYw2tVq6RgTVTDdyu3uNpBLEp7too